《信息系统分析与设计》实验指导 下载本文

实验指导书

(信息管理与信息系统专业)

《信息系统分析与设计》

实验1 用例图及进度安排

一、实验目的

1.熟悉用例图的基本功能和使用方法。 2.掌握如何使用建模工具绘制活动图方法。 3.学习使用Microsoft Project对题目进行进度安排。

二、实验器材

1.计算机一台。

2.Rational Rose 工具软件。

三、实验内容

根据SUDA的图书管理系统开发进度,在完成对系统的需求建模,得到用例模型后,应针对每个用例进行业务分析,说明其具体的业务流程,现系统分析部指派您完成该项任务。

要求:

(1)确定图书管理系统的用例。 (2)绘制图书管理系统的用例图。 (3)对图书管理系统的用例进行描述 。

四、实验步骤

1 确定系统涉及的总体信息 参与者 借阅者: 借书 还书 书籍预定 操作 图书馆管理员: 书籍借出处理 书籍归还处理 预定信息处理 系统管理员: 增加书目 删除或更新书目 增加书籍 减少书籍 增加借阅者帐户信息 删除或更新借阅者帐户信息 书籍信息查询 借阅者信息查询 2 确定系统的参与者

借阅者、图书馆管理员、系统管理员。 3 确定系统的用例

(1) 借阅者请求服务的用例

① ② ③ ④ ⑤

登录系统

查询自己的借阅信息 查询书籍信息 预定书籍 借阅书籍

⑥ 归还书籍

(2) 图书馆管理员处理借书、还书等的用例

① ②

处理书籍借阅 处理书籍归还

1

③ 删除预定信息

(3) 系统管理员进行系统维护的用例

① 查询借阅者信息 ② 查询书籍信息 ③ 增加书目

④ ⑤ ⑥ ⑦ ⑧

删除或更新书目 增加书籍 删除书籍

添加借阅者帐户 删除或更新借阅者帐户

4 使用Rational Rose绘制用例图的步骤 以“删除借阅者信息”用例为例: a.绘图步骤:

(1)在用例图上双击main,出现如图1.1所示,为绘制用例图做好准备。

图1.1

(2)在图中的工具栏选取Actor图标,在右边的图中添加一个Actor,并输入名称:administrator,如图1.2所示。

(3)在左边的工具栏中,选取用例的图标,在右边的图中画出一个用例,并输入用例的名称:login 。

2

图1.2

(4)按照步骤(3),绘制出如图1.4和图1.5的两个用例。

图1.3

3